The Ultimate Guide to Choosing the Best Engine Bay Cleaner

Keeping your engine bay clean does more than just make your car look good. It prevents dirt buildup, helps you spot leaks early, and keeps your engine running cooler. Choosing the right cleaner can be confusing, but this guide will help you pick the best product for your vehicle.

Key Features to Look For

When shopping for an engine cleaner, look for a “degreasing” formula. Engines get covered in oil and road grime, so you need a product that breaks down these tough substances. You should also look for a “water-based” formula. These are safer for your engineโ€™s rubber hoses and plastic parts compared to harsh solvent-based cleaners. A trigger spray bottle is another great feature because it makes applying the liquid much easier.

Important Materials and Ingredients

The best cleaners use surfactants. These ingredients lift oil and grease away from metal surfaces so you can rinse them off. Some cleaners include “corrosion inhibitors.” These protect your engineโ€™s metal parts from rusting after you wash them. Always check the label to ensure the product is safe for aluminum and painted surfaces. Avoid cleaners that contain strong acids or lye, as these can damage sensitive electrical components.

Factors That Improve or Reduce Quality

High-quality cleaners are usually biodegradable and non-toxic. They work quickly without requiring heavy scrubbing. Low-quality cleaners often leave behind a sticky residue. This residue actually attracts more dust and dirt later on. Furthermore, a high-quality cleaner will have a balanced pH level. If the pH is too high or too low, it can cause discoloration on your engineโ€™s aluminum parts.

User Experience and Use Cases

Using an engine cleaner is a simple process. First, ensure your engine is cool to the touch. Spray the cleaner over the dirty areas and let it sit for a few minutes. Use a soft-bristle brush to scrub stubborn spots. Finally, rinse the area gently with a low-pressure hose. This process is perfect for routine maintenance or for preparing a car for a sale. It turns a grimy engine into a showroom-ready sight in under an hour.

10 Frequently Asked Questions

Q: Is it safe to spray water on my engine?

A: Yes, but use a light mist. Do not use a high-pressure power washer, as it can force water into sensitive electrical connections.

Q: Should the engine be hot or cold when I clean it?

A: Always clean a cool engine. A hot engine can cause the cleaner to evaporate too quickly, which may leave spots.

Q: Do I need to cover my alternator?

A: It is a good idea. Use a plastic bag to cover the alternator and any exposed air intakes to prevent water damage.

Q: How often should I clean my engine bay?

A: Most drivers only need to clean their engine bay once or twice a year.

Q: Will this cleaner hurt my car’s paint?

A: If you use a quality, non-toxic cleaner, it will not hurt your paint. Just rinse any overspray off your fenders immediately.

Q: Can I use dish soap instead of an engine cleaner?

A: Dish soap is not designed for heavy grease. It may not break down engine oil effectively and could be harder to rinse off.

Q: Does the cleaner need to be scrubbed?

A: Most cleaners work on contact, but a soft brush helps remove thick, caked-on mud or grease.

Q: Will cleaning my engine help with oil leaks?

A: Cleaning the engine makes it much easier to see where a leak is coming from, but the cleaner itself will not stop the leak.

Q: What should I do if the cleaner gets on my skin?

A: Rinse your skin with plenty of water. Always wear gloves while cleaning to stay safe.

Q: Do I need to dry the engine after rinsing?

A: Yes. Use a leaf blower or a microfiber towel to remove excess water. This prevents water spots and potential corrosion.
